The preferred embodiments described herein provide a memory device and
methods for use therewith. In one preferred embodiment, a method is
presented for using a file system to dynamically respond to variability in
an indicated minimum number of memory cells of first and second write-once
memory devices. In another preferred embodiment, a method for overwriting
data in a memory device is described in which an error code is disregarded
after a destructive pattern is written. In yet another preferred
embodiment, a method is presented in which, after a block of memory has
been allocated for a file to be stored in a memory device, available lines
in that block are determined. Another preferred embodiment relates to
reserving at least one memory cell in a memory device for file structures
or file system structures. A memory device is also provided in which file
system structures of at least two file systems are stored in the same
memory partition. Additionally, methods for permanently preventing
modification of data stored in a memory device and for identifying memory
cells storing data are disclosed.
Die bevorzugten Verkörperungen, die hierin beschrieben werden, stellen ein größtintegriertes Speicherbauelement und Methoden für Gebrauch damit zur Verfügung. In einem bevorzugte Verkörperung, wird eine Methode für das Verwenden eines Dateisystems, um auf Veränderlichkeit in einer angezeigten Mindestzahl der Speicherzellen von zuerst und an zweiter Stelle dynamisch zu reagieren write-once größtintegrierte Speicherbauelemente dargestellt. In einer anderen bevorzugten Verkörperung wird eine Methode für das Überschreiben von von Daten in einem größtintegrierten Speicherbauelement beschrieben, in dem ein Störung Code mißachtet wird, nachdem ein zerstörendes Muster geschrieben ist. In dennoch wird eine andere bevorzugte Verkörperung, eine Methode dargestellt, in der, nachdem ein Block des Gedächtnisses zugeteilt worden ist, damit eine Akte in einem größtintegrierten Speicherbauelement gespeichert werden kann, vorhandene Linien in diesem Block festgestellt werden. Eine andere bevorzugte Verkörperung bezieht auf dem Aufheben mindestens von von einer Speicherzelle in einem größtintegrierten Speicherbauelement für Akte Strukturen oder Dateisystemstrukturen. Ein größtintegriertes Speicherbauelement wird auch zur Verfügung gestellt in, welchen Dateisystemstrukturen von mindestens zwei Dateisystemen im gleichen Gedächtnisfach gespeichert werden. Zusätzlich werden Methoden für Änderung der Daten dauerhaft verhindern, die in einem größtintegrierten Speicherbauelement gespeichert werden und für das Kennzeichnen der Speicherzellen, die Daten speichern, freigegeben.